




About Risen Blade
Risen Blade positions itself at the intersection of high-speed hack and slash action and the iterative progression of a roguelike. Developed by Satk and published by Karus and Phoenix Game, the title prioritizes fluid combo chains and reactive movement over static defense. Unlike slower tactical RPGs, the loop here is built on the friction of reading enemy patterns in real time while managing a character build that evolves with every encounter.
The release date for Risen Blade is July 20, 2026, when it will launch on PC. This timing places it among a competitive field of indie action titles, but its focus on specific class specializations distinguishes it from more generalized character builders. Success depends on the interplay between raw skill and the perk system, which forces players to commit to a specific combat identity—whether that is speed-based evasion or high-impact power—early in a run.

The design emphasizes a high-intensity combat flow where positioning is as vital as the attacks themselves. By mixing perks with unique class upgrades, the game attempts to solve the roguelike problem of repetitive runs by ensuring that the synergy between abilities significantly alters the mechanical feel of the character rather than just boosting numbers.
The most significant technical hurdle the game faces is the balance between its perk variety and its difficulty scaling. For a roguelike to sustain its loop, the synergies must feel powerful without trivializing the mechanical demand of the combat. Whether the developer can maintain that tension across several diverse classes is the primary test for the game. System requirements
Minimum
- OS *
- Windows 7
- Processor
- 2.4 GHz
- Memory
- 2 GB RAM
- Graphics
- Integrated GPU or better (1024 MB)
- DirectX
- Version 10
- Storage
- 1 GB available space
- Additional Notes
- 1080p, 16:9 recommended
Recommended
- OS
- Windows 10
- Processor
- 3.2 GHz
- Memory
- 4 GB RAM
- Graphics
- GeForce GTX 480 / Radeon HD 5870 or better
- DirectX
- Version 11
- Storage
- 2 GB available space
- Additional Notes
- 1080p, 16:9 recommended
